Job Overview:
This position would have the primary responsibility for performing frozen microtomy on surgical specimens obtained from the various surgical facilities located within TriHealth (GSH, BN, Evendale, Anderson, Butler and any other additional facilities that may be added to the corporate network.) In addition to frozen sections, this position would be responsible for assisting with cytology procedures at any or all the TriHealth facilities listed above. Assisting would consist of -staining slides and/or preparing specimens for send-out.
This position has the following responsibilities: assist the pathologists, pathologist assistants, and histotechnologists in all related duties in Surgical Pathology; make and receive to/from customers of TriHealth; serve as a laboratory liaison for a variety of TriHealth customers; gather necessary data for service and billing; completes paperwork that meets compliance set by OIG which includes the accurate interpretation and transcription of physician orders and LIS/HIS order entry.
